Your Own Milky Way

By Miss Tique

Yes.. this is our very own galaxy “caught” in a glass cube. Around 80,000 stars were etched using a laser based off of three-dimensional data collected by Japan’s National Astronomical Observatory. The cube measures 12 cm square and is available for 80,000 Yen.

The first cube was produced for the “Window” exhibition at Mashiko/Starnet in 2005. Who’s in for getting one? As you can see the design is just as much as needed to work within any style of house.
